Degenerative Disk Disease (DDD) refers to the natural wear and tear of the intervertebral disks, which are the soft, gel-like cushions located between the vertebrae of the spine. As people age, these disks can lose hydration and elasticity, leading to decreased disk height and potential exposure of the underlying vertebrae. This degeneration can lead to chronic pain, reduced mobility, and sometimes the formation of bone spurs that compress nerve roots, resulting in conditions such as sciatica or radiculopathy. The symptoms of DDD often vary, with some individuals experiencing mild discomfort while others suffer debilitating pain that significantly affects daily life. Causes of degenerative disk disease primarily revolve around the aging process, but additional factors such as genetics, repetitive stress, obesity, and previous injuries can also accelerate disk degeneration. Treatment for DDD typically starts with conservative approaches, such as physical therapy, pain medication, and epidural steroid injections. However, when these methods fail to provide relief after a significant period, surgical intervention may be considered. Various surgical options exist, depending on the severity of the degeneration and the specific symptoms experienced. One of the most common procedures is lumbar discectomy, where the damaged portion of the disk is removed to relieve nerve compression. Another option is spinal fusion, which involves joining two or more vertebrae to stabilize the spine and reduce pain. This procedure can significantly decrease motion at the affected segment but offers relief for those suffering from severe pain due to instability. In some cases, disk replacement surgery may be performed, where the damaged disk is removed and replaced with an artificial disk, allowing for more natural movement compared to fusion. Each of these surgical procedures aims to alleviate pain, improve function, and enhance quality of life. It is essential for patients to discuss the various options extensively with their spine surgeon, taking into consideration their specific condition, overall health, and activity level. Post-surgical care and rehabilitation are crucial for recovery and often involve physical therapy to strengthen the back muscles, improve flexibility, and promote overall spine health. Although not all patients with degenerative disk disease will require surgery, those who do may find significant improvement in their symptoms, allowing them to return to activities they once enjoyed.
